01 – THE REFINERY

One engine. Any audio in, training-ready data out.

Most audio a lab licenses and acquires is a black box — multi-party, uneven, and difficult to trust at scale. The Refinery tells you what's in it, what's good, and then makes it usable.

Step 01 — Diagnose

See inside the black box

Point us at your corpus. We assess every hour for what actually limits training — background music, speaker overlap, noise, degradation, bleed — and determine which audio separation models will deliver the best results.

Step 02 — Separate

Isolate the real signal

Source separation pulls clean stems out of finished, mixed recordings — dialogue, per-speaker tracks, music-free speech — from a single track, no session files needed.

Step 03 — Score

Put a number on quality

Every output ships with confidence scores, so you filter, weight, and QC your dataset programmatically instead of listening your way through it.

Step 04 — Deliver

Ready to train

Structured, training-ready data delivered over API or inside your own environment when the audio can't leave your walls.

04 – CONFIDENCE SCORES

Know the quality before you train.

Every multi-speaker output ships with confidence scores — signals indicating how cleanly a source is isolated across the track. Filter, weight, or QC your dataset on numbers, not subjective listening.

Watch how confidence scores work →
Speaker 1
0.96
Speaker 2
0.91
Speaker 3
0.62

Drop the 0.62 stem, or route it to human QC — before it reaches your pipeline.

Why does separated audio produce better training data than raw mixed recordings?

Mixed audio entangles signals — overlapping speakers, music, and noise — so a model can't cleanly learn any one of them. Separated, per-source stems give your model the isolated signal it's actually meant to learn.
